Czech Sablikova in race to be fit for Games


FILE PHOTO: Czech Republic's Martina Sablikova reacts after the women's 1500m ISU European Speed Skating Championships in Minsk, Belarus January 10, 2016. REUTERS/Vasily Fedosenko/File Photo

(Reuters) - Czech speed skater Martina Sablikova has had injections and is still battling pain in her back which she hopes will not harm her chances at next month's Pyeongchang Winter Olympics.

The long-distance specialist has a problem with a disc in her back, which makes it difficult for her to completely stretch her leg and while she had painkilling injections, decided to miss the European Speed Skating Championships earlier this month to focus on the Games.
